Curtiss is a small farming community in central Wisconsin's Clark County, surrounded by dairy farms and timber stands. Most visitors drive in from Wausau via Highway 29 west to Highway 13 north, about 45 minutes through rolling agricultural country. Taylor County Airport sits just outside town, serving general aviation and crop dusters. The community was named after aviation pioneer Glenn Curtiss, honoring its longstanding ties to flight.
